Area contextNeighborhood Overview – Putnam County Central Complex (Palatka, FL)
The Putnam County Central Complex is situated just west of downtown Palatka, nestled amidst a blend of residential neighborhoods and light commercial areas. Its location along Carter Road provides direct access from State Road 100, a primary east-west artery that connects to US-17 and US-301 for broader regional travel. The nearest major airport is Jacksonville International Airport (JAX), approximately 50 miles northeast, which typically involves a drive of about an hour to an hour and fifteen minutes, depending on traffic. While Palatka is not a major transit hub, local taxi services and rideshare options are available for travel to and from the complex, particularly from downtown hotels. For those driving, ample parking is available on-site, but arriving early is recommended, especially during peak event weekends, to secure a convenient spot and avoid potential delays entering the complex grounds.
Lodging contextWhere to Stay Near Putnam County Central Complex
Accommodations in Palatka are primarily clustered in a few key areas: near the downtown riverfront, along the US-17 corridor, and scattered within residential developments. The Putnam County Central Complex itself is surrounded by a mix of businesses and neighborhoods, with most hotels requiring a short drive of 5 to 15 minutes. For teams and families prioritizing convenience, hotels located closer to US-17 or State Road 100 offer the quickest access to the complex. Booking accommodations well in advance is crucial, especially during spring tournament seasons or when local high school championships are scheduled. Utilizing map filters to see proximity to Carter Road can help narrow down options, and consider booking flexible cancellation policies to account for any last-minute schedule changes.

2.1 miRavine Gardens State Park
This unique Florida state park features steep ravines carved by ancient streams, offering a stark contrast to the flat terrain elsewhere. Visitors can walk or bike the winding paths, admire the native flora and fauna, and enjoy the scenic overlooks. It's an excellent spot for nature lovers and those seeking a bit of outdoor activity away from the competitive sports environment. The park is particularly beautiful in spring when azaleas and other flowers are in bloom.

1.8 miO'Steen's Restaurant
A Palatka institution, O'Steen's is renowned for its delicious fried seafood, particularly its shrimp and fish. This no-frills eatery offers a taste of classic Florida fare in a casual setting. It's a popular choice for both locals and visitors looking for hearty portions and authentic regional flavors, making it a great option for a team dinner or a satisfying meal after a long day of sports.

Weather & Seasons at Putnam County Central Complex
- Winter: Expect mild daytime temperatures, often in the 60s Fahrenheit, with cooler evenings that can dip into the 40s. Layers are recommended, as mornings can be crisp. Visitors should pack light jackets or sweaters for warmth, especially during early morning or late afternoon games.
- Spring & early summer: Temperatures begin to climb, ranging from the 70s to the 90s Fahrenheit, accompanied by increasing humidity. Light, breathable clothing is essential. Sunscreen, hats, and sunglasses are crucial for protection during outdoor activities. Stay hydrated as the heat intensifies.
- Mid-summer: This period is characterized by intense heat and high humidity, with daily highs frequently exceeding 90°F. Afternoon thunderstorms are common. Attendees should prioritize lightweight, moisture-wicking clothing, seek shade whenever possible, and carry plenty of water to prevent heat-related issues.
- Fall season: Conditions cool down from the summer heat, offering comfortable temperatures in the 70s and 80s Fahrenheit, with cooler evenings. This is an ideal time for outdoor sports. Casual, comfortable clothing is suitable, though a light jacket might be useful for early mornings or late games.
- Rain & snow: Rain showers, often brief but intense, are common year-round, particularly in summer afternoons. Snow is extremely rare in this region. Be prepared for potential rain delays by packing ponchos or umbrellas. Check weather forecasts regularly for any significant storm activity that could impact game schedules or travel.
